Soffits & Fascias in Potters Bar


Fascias and soffits are a critical component of the majority of guttering systems. Not only do they provide support for the guttering itself, they enhance the appearance of your property by creating a clean and tidy finish to the roofline. Fascias or fascia boards are horizontal boards that sit on the edge of the rafters of your roof, closing the end of the roof and offering the support that the guttering is mounted to. Soffits run underneath the fascia boards, closing the gap and protecting the underside of the rafter ends. Soffits are often ventilated to enable the roof timbers to breathe and also to prevent any moisture buildup. Box ends are utilised where the horizontal fascia meets the diagonal barge board that runs up the edge of the roof profile, providing a neat finish to an otherwise ugly join.

 

Fascias and soffits are usually created from either wood or UPVC. Wood fascias and soffits are widespread on older properties and continue to be popular. However, timber fascias and soffits can rot as time passes and expose the rest of the guttering to issues or leaks. Recently, UPVC fascias and soffits have been increasingly popular as they provide a durable alternative that won't rot. UPVC fascias and soffits can be purchased in an array of colours to accommodate any house, although white is popular as it provides a traditional appearance. Fascias are additionally available in ogee moulded designs, where feature grooves are incorporated. These can have a striking effect.

Average Soffits and Fascias cost in Potters Bar

How much replacing your soffits and fascias costs depends on several things, including the size of your property, the materials you use and where you live. However, the cost of a soffits and fascias project tends to range between £1,300 and £2,000 for most people.

Potters Bar is a community in the county of Hertfordshire. It is positioned on the Great North Road, among both roadway courses from the City of London to the north of England. Being 18 miles north of London, it is now a part of the London commuter belt. Although the town goes back to the very early 13th century, it continued to be a really little, as well as predominantly agricultural, negotiation till the arrival of the Great Northern Railway in 1850. Wrotham Park, the estate house of the Byng family, lies within Potters Bar on 2,500 acres of land. The family remains to possess a big quantity of land in the Potters Bar area, and also 'The Admiral Byng Pub' in Darkes Lane obtains its name from the Admiral John Byng, that was shot dead for failing to react to orders in the Minorca project. Till 1965, Potters Bar belonged of Middlesex, as well as formed the Potters Bar Urban Area of the county from 1934. The urban area was topped 6,129 acres, as well as in 1939, it had a population of 13,681, which increased to 24,613 in 1971. The population has actually declined considering that 1971, with the total number of residents recorded in the 2011 Census going to 21,882 in 2011. Fascias ( a 18mm fascia board)

✓ This is designed for a direct fix without a need for a timber substrate. Simply secure them directly to the rafters with the help of 2 x 65mm a4 stainless steel fixing nails per rafter.

✓ Ensure that the rafters are level.

✓ Cut the boards back 5mm per edge to enable expansion where any white corner trims, joint trims or angle trims is needed.

✓ Secure the guttering to all third rafter.

Soffit ( 9mm soffit board)

✓ Ensure that the preservative treatment to the structural timber has dried out.

✓ Fix all utility boards of about 100mm to 605mm in width at a maximum of 60mm centres.

✓ If ventilation is needed, there are some soffits that are available in 150mm to 605mm widths and also provides the 10mm air gap needed for roof with a pitch above 15 degrees

Which material is best for soffits and fascias?

In general uPVC is used for soffits and fascias as it is very strong and durable. It also requires very little maintenance. However, wood can be used and is still popular on listed properties as it retains the original material. Older and listed buildings may require more traditional materials to be used.
